Retaining Wall Replacement in Marin County, CA
Retaining wall replacement services involve removing existing retaining structures and installing new ones to support soil, prevent erosion, and improve landscape stability. These projects often include replacing aging or damaged walls made from materials such as concrete, stone, or timber, and are suitable for properties with sloped yards, garden terraces, or areas prone to shifting soil. Property owners typically want to understand the different types of retaining walls available, the materials best suited for their landscape, and how the replacement process can enhance both the safety and appearance of their property.
Before requesting retaining wall replacement, homeowners should consider factors such as the existing wall’s condition, the purpose of the new structure, and any necessary permits or regulations in Marin County and nearby areas. It’s also helpful to assess the landscape’s drainage needs and the weight capacity required for the new wall to ensure long-term stability. Clear communication about project goals and site conditions can help determine the most appropriate materials and design to meet property-specific needs.

Retaining Wall Replacement Questions
What is a retaining wall replacement? It involves removing an existing retaining wall and installing a new one to improve stability and appearance.
When should a retaining wall be replaced? Replacement is recommended if the wall shows signs of significant damage, leaning, or failure that cannot be repaired effectively.
What types of retaining walls are available for replacement? Common options include concrete, stone, and timber walls, selected based on the property’s needs and aesthetics.
What are common reasons for replacing a retaining wall? Causes include age-related deterioration, shifting soil, drainage issues, or structural damage from weather or other factors.
